Output 43a94645e60c6cdf99b330674c00e31e061f3a9da3c9dbfa8eae57b3db62ddcc:1

value
1502948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d88bb725cb3f5c8cdd08faa1e7e4edf34f01d10b OP_EQUAL
address
3MS1FaQM5mesgtGT4UWCNoCsWEckWm8vA3
transaction
43a94645e60c6cdf99b330674c00e31e061f3a9da3c9dbfa8eae57b3db62ddcc
spent
true